Spot On !

Purchased to lay new deck I have used standard deck screw for my previous deck and although they were specific deck screws , they were absolutely useless ( poor bite in the wood and as soon as you use impact driver the heads would start to round off ) I decided when laying my new deck that I wanted Stainless Steel specific screws . I first seen this type of screw in my local Wurth store but @ nearly £60 for 150 I just about peed myself ! Anyway I search Google for Stainless Steel deck screws and came across loads of companies selling Spax decking screws , I decided on Ironmongery direct for the following reasons . 1 - slightly less expensive than other selling 2 - Got 80mm length others were max 70mm length 3 - Free next day delivery Ordered twice as I didn’t order enough first time round . What I also love about these screws apart from being Stainless Steel is that the head screws perfectly into the groove unlike traditional screws that overlap the groove , although this time I have fitted my deck boards groove down as they are manufactured and designed to lay this way ( everyone in UK seem to lay them groove up as I did with my original deck , but have been informed by a few companies including old faithful Google That the correct way is groove down ) Now when using impact driver take care not to drive and sink the screw head into the wood ! Just drive it so that we he screw just sits flush with the wood and all in line ! It looks amazing well done Spax for creating a great screw and ironmongery direct for great service ! Will definitely use again and recommend.

About this product

CE Rated
  • Decking screws ideal for wooden decks
  • The fixing thread fixes the top board
  • Minimises creaking of floor structure
  • The small cylinder head pulls flush into the wood and provides the perfect appearance
